> The question is not DBI-specific, and there are several systems for mixing
> Perl and C or C++.  If you are comfortable with linking C and C++ together,
> you may want a Perl-to-C interface, since those are more numerous than C++
> specific systems.  I suggest the book "Using Perl and C" by Simon Cozens
> and Tim Jenness.  For low-level documentation, see the perlxs and perlembed
> manpages.  Alternatives include Inline::C and SWIG.  For a C++-centric
> solution try Pickle (http://search.cpan.org/dist/pickle/).
